Spotify is seeking an outstanding team member to join our business affairs team in Los Angeles, supporting our original and exclusive content and studios business.


The Associate Director’s primary focus will be to evaluate, structure, negotiate, and execute podcast and other content-related deals (licensing, development, production, first-look, multi-slate, etc.). This person will work closely with our creative, partnership, marketing, advertising, finance, legal, and strategy/insights teams (among others) to lead such deals and support Spotify’s short-term and long-term content goals and initiatives. The Associate Director will help with ongoing strategy development, connect with key partners and senior management, and help operationalize and reform deal constructs.


The ideal candidate will have substantial business affairs experience in the entertainment industry. TV experience is preferred, and/or film experience, as well as digital content industries, with a proven track record of negotiating talent services, rights, and content development, production, and licensing/distribution/acquisition deals (experience with first-look deals is a major plus)!

What You'll Do:

  • You will structure and negotiate various types of content- and talent-related deals with talent representatives, studios, production companies, and content creators/owners related to podcasts and other content.
  • You will collaborate closely with various Spotify studios and content business teams and work cross-functionally on content strategy, financial analyses and valuations, product, experiences, and initiatives crafted to evolve and grow Spotify’s content offerings.
  • You will partner closely with internal teams including Creative, Partnerships, Finance, Strategy and Insights, Ad Sales, Marketing, Legal, and Growth.
  • You will help advise and implement business policies and best practices in the purview of our business affairs team.
  • You will maintain awareness of recent developments in the law, technology, and industry trends as they relate to our content business.
